Lawsuit Mesothelioma

Lawsuit mesothelioma involves a claimant or their family fighting to collect compensation. The compensation is derived from a settlement or a jury verdict against businesses that concealed asbestos hazards.

Lawyers review medical documents, Mesothelioma Cancer Lawsuit Canada employment histories and other proof sources to prove exposure. Compensation can assist victims in paying for life-long mesothelioma treatment and help their families if they are unable to work.

Statute of Limitations

Mesothelioma victims have a limited amount of time to bring lawsuits. Statute of limitations deadlines differ by state and type of claim. A mesothelioma cancer lawsuit canada; see this here, lawyer can assist victims learn about deadlines and file claims on time.

Most states have a statute of limitation for personal injury lawsuits, but asbestos mesothelioma lawsuit cases are different. Mesothelioma symptoms usually are not evident until decades after exposure to toxic asbestos fibers. Due to this latency period it is important that victims seek out a Mesothelioma Attorney when they suspect exposure to asbestos. If you wait too long, your legal options may be limited.

The asbestos litigation process can take an extensive amount of time to complete. This makes it easier for victims to miss statute of limitations deadlines. Asbestos lawyers can assist patients and families avoid missing deadlines by educating themselves on the statute of limitations in New York, and where to make a lawsuit attorneys mesothelioma.

For instance, the law in most states stipulates that a person has one year from the date of their mesothelioma diagnosis in which to file a lawsuit against a company that caused the victim's exposure. A mesothelioma victim could also have the option of bringing a wrongful-death suit on behalf of a family member who passed away from mesothelioma. Wrongful Death lawsuits are generally filed by the family members of the victim after their death. They seek compensation for lost income, medical expenses funeral expenses, Mesothelioma Cancer Lawsuit Canada as well as emotional trauma.

The statute of limitations for mesothelioma lawsuits will depend on a variety of factors including the state in which the lawsuit is filed and whether it is a trust fund or a class action lawsuit is involved. To ensure that victims don't miss their statute of limitation, it is important to speak to a mesothelioma attorney immediately following the diagnosis. A lawyer can also recommend other sources of compensation such as asbestos trust funds. Even if the statute of limitations has run out, a mesothelioma expert can help file a claim in another jurisdiction where the statute of limitations is not over.

Types of Damages

In general, patients and their families of mesothelioma can claim compensatory damage to help pay the emotional, physical and financial burdens of the mesothelioma. The amount of compensation awarded depends on the specifics of the case and the law of the state. When determining compensation awards courts consider factors such as the cost of treatment as well as loss of wages.

Mesothelioma, a cancer that is incurable is a disease of mesothelium. This thin layer of tissue covers most of the internal organs of the body. Mesothelioma that is malignant is typically found in the lung lining, abdomen and heart. Most asbestos-related diseases are diagnosed 10 to 40 years following exposure. The majority of states' statutes limitations allow victims to have one to five years from the date of diagnosis to pursue an action. Mesothelioma attorneys can help you make a personal injury claim or pursue compensation for wrongful death.

The process of proving asbestos fiber exposure is a vital part of the legal process for victims to get fair compensation. This requires thorough research into the documents pertaining to the victim's medical and work documents as well as interviews with colleagues to determine the extent to which the victim was exposed to asbestos. Mesothelioma lawyers often make use of this information to demonstrate negligence on the part of the defendant and establish a causal relationship between exposure and the typical mesothelioma settlements diagnose of the victim.

Asbestos litigation can be complicated and could take years to reach a decision. In order to receive compensation faster, victims and their families usually choose to settle through a settlement agreement. Settlements for mesothelioma tend to be less restricting than a court verdict and are usually reached within a year of filing the lawsuit.

The decision to settle or go to trial is usually left to the victim and their attorney. Experienced mesothelioma lawyers can help clients to understand the different types of damages available and what compensation may be provided by each defendant. Lawyers can also create a compelling case for trial, and they will be ready to advocate for a fair settlement.

Asbestos victims should always work with an experienced mesothelioma lawyer. The lawyer can look into the right defendants, draft all legal documents and assist their client in negotiations with insurance companies. Additionally, mesothelioma attorneys should be alert for defendants trying to lowball their clients with an unfair settlement offer.

Settlements

Mesothelioma compensation can help ease the financial burden for the victims and their families. Patients face expensive treatment, loss of income due to the inability to work, and other costs that a lawsuit may assist in reducing. Mesothelioma lawyers help families and victims seek compensation from manufacturers who are accountable for the asbestos mesothelioma lawsuit exposure which caused the deadly disease.

The amount of a settlement is determined by a variety of factors such as the severity and stage of the illness and the cost of medical treatment. A mesothelioma lawyer can look at a victim's military and work background to determine if and when the individual was exposed to asbestos and how much might have been exposed. A lawyer can also determine if the victim has any other asbestos-related diseases, like lung cancer or non-cancerous diseases such as asbestosis.

The victim's family may also be entitled to compensation for the emotional pain or suffering the victim has suffered due to their illness. The law also provides compensation for victim's lost wages, loss of future earnings potential, and other losses. Mesothelioma lawyers attempt to collect as much money as they can for their clients to be able to pay for the expenses of all victims.

Most mesothelioma lawsuits are settled before going to trial. If a trial is necessary, it may take several months or even a year to settle the differences between the parties and reach an agreement on a final amount for the payout.

Trials

Many companies involved in asbestos attorney cancer lawyer mesothelioma settlement production prioritized profits over public safety and exposed millions of veterans and civilians to dangers that could kill them. Asbestos victims often need compensation to pay for medical expenses and loss of income, which is the reason mesothelioma lawsuits may be helpful. A lawyer can look over the patient's work and military background to determine the source of exposure, and then build a case to prove that the defendants were negligent.

Typically, compensation for mesothelioma and other asbestos-related illnesses is obtained through settlements, but not every case makes it all the way to trial. If a verdict is reached, it could take a long time before the victim is awarded the money they were awarded. Both sides have the option of appealing the verdict, which means that victims are able to wait for their money.

In most cases, compensation is divided into economic and noneconomic damages. Economic damages include costs and lost wages due to the illness. Noneconomic damages are based upon pain and suffering. A jury may also give punitive damages to penalize the defendant for their actions in mesothelioma cases.

A mesothelioma lawyer with experience can explain the different kinds of damages that are available which include those that cannot be figured out as easily as medical bills and lost wages. Additionally, a mesothelioma legal firm can assist clients with filing for trust funds that hold funds from companies that were responsible for asbestos exposure. These companies were forced to file for bankruptcy under Chapter 11 when they were overwhelmed by asbestos lawsuits. The money in these trust fund is intended to pay compensation to victims.

During discovery both sides exchange information on the case and witnesses. Lawyers and plaintiffs could be required to submit extensive documentation to the defendant, and to take depositions. The process can be a bit daunting however a lawyer who specializes in mesothelioma may help the client understand what to expect and how to prepare.

The attorney will collect proceeds of the lawsuit from the defendants, and distribute them to the victims. Before the attorney can take fees, any liens from the health providers have to be paid. The remaining funds is then divided according to the laws of the state on wrongful death and intestacy.
